Frances Akeley, 98, longtime Fargo resident and community leader, died peacefully on Friday, January 30, 2015, at Sanford Health in Fargo. She was currently a resident at Edgewood Vista.
Frances was born July 2, 1916 in Minneapolis, MN to Frank and Geneve (Wheeler) Probst and lived most of her long and vital life in Fargo. She attended Fargo schools, graduated from Fargo Central High School and North Dakota Agricultural College (NDSU), where she was a member of Kappa Kappa Gamma sorority. She and William G. Akeley (deceased 1978) married in 1939, built a house on the north side, and soon after lived at various military posts during WWII. They returned to Fargo, where they raised their two daughters.
Frances loved the Fargo community and volunteer work. Her mission was to contribute both to community and family and to have fun doing it. She was a founding member and longtime sustaining member of the Junior League of Fargo-Moorhead, a member of PEO, and a champion of the Fargo arts community. She was involved with the Lake Agassiz Arts Council, the Upper Midwest Presentation of the Metropolitan Opera, the Plains Art Museum, and the Fargo-Moorhead Symphony Orchestra. In 2004 she was awarded the YWCA of Fargo’s Owens Award as a Woman of the Year for community service.
In 1986 Frances married William C. Lontz (deceased 2000). They enjoyed extensive travel, summers at Detroit Lakes, Minnesota, and winters in Sun City, Arizona.
Frances had an eye and a flair for style. She was a gourmet cook, entertainer, world traveler, community builder, and lifelong learner. She loved life and cherished her friends and family.
